应该是国内出现的最早的 Node.js 相关的书籍了,适合入门,但是版本有些旧了,但依然不影响他成为特别适合入门的书籍。

这本书讲了什么 本书是一本 Node.js 的入门教程,写给想了解 Node.js 的开发人员。我的目标是使读者通过阅读本书,学会使用 Node.js 进行 Web 后端开发,同时能熟悉事件驱动的异步式编程风格,以便进一步了解 Node.js 的许多高级特性,以及它所应用的更多领域。

本书共6章,分别讨论了 Node.js的背景、安装和配置方法、基本特性、核心模块以及一些进阶话题。

本书内容主要由对五大部分的介绍组成: Node核心设计理念、 Node核心模块 API、Web开发、数据库以及测试。从前到后、由表及里地对使用 Node进行 Web开发的每一个环节都进行了深入的讲解,并且最大的特点就是通过大量的实际案例、代码展示来剖析技术点,讲解最佳实践。

3. 《Node.js 实战》:这本书在讲解基础知识的基础上,还有很多实战内容,适合自学 Node.js 的同学认真阅读学习。之前是第一版,现在已经出版了第二版了。

Node.js是一个JavaScript服务器,支持可伸缩的高性能Web应用。借助异步I/O,这个服务器可以同时做很多事情,能满足聊天、游戏和实时统计等应用的需求。并且既然是JavaScript,那你就可以全栈使用一种语言。

本书向读者展示了如何构建产品级应用,对关键概念的介绍清晰明了,贴近实际的例子,涵盖从安装到部署的各个环节,是一部讲解与实践并重的优秀著作。通过学习本书,读者将深入异步编程、数据存储、输出模板、读写文件系统,掌握创建TCP/IP服务器和命令行工具等非HTTP程序的技术。本书同样非常适合熟悉Rails、Django或PHP开发的读者阅读学习。

本书主要内容:Node.js及其扩展的安装配置;全面理解异步编程和事件循环;学会开发微博、聊天和游戏等热门应用。

《Node.js实战》的第1版出版之后发生了很多事情,io.js问世,治理模型也发生了翻天覆地的变化。Node的包管理器孵化出了一家成功的新公司——npm,Babel和Electron等技术也改变了Node开发。 虽然Node的核心库变化不大,但JavaScript变了,大多数开发人员都用上了ES2015的功能特性,所以我们改写了上一版中的所有代码,用上了箭头函数、常量和解构。

4. 《深入浅出 Node.js》:作者是朴灵,这本书特别火。这本书适合你入门 Node.js 后,想要进阶进一步提升技术水平时认真读一读。本书从不同的视角介绍了 Node 内在的特点和结构。由首章Node 介绍为索引,涉及Node 的各个方面,主要内容包含模块机制的揭示、异步I/O 实现原理的展现、异步编程的探讨、内存控制的介绍、二进制数据Buffer 的细节、Node 中的网络编程基础、Node 中的Web 开发、进程间的消息传递、Node 测试以及通过Node 构建产品需要的注意事项。最后的附录介绍了Node 的安装、调试、编码规范和NPM 仓库等事宜。

发表回复

您的电子邮箱地址不会被公开。 必填项已用*标注